Skip to content

[local_auth] IOS FaceID should fallback to Passcode but does not #96390

@yauheni-s-nyble

Description

@yauheni-s-nyble

On iOS the passcode as fallback is not shown for FaceID users, FaceID should fallback to Passcode but does not. The expected behaviour is that on FaceID not success, it's able to enter device pass.

Expected results: https://drive.google.com/file/d/1mJKBSuqRrje_iTOr3OBHd-TeCjodHmmL/view?usp=sharing

Actual results: https://drive.google.com/file/d/1mHB_aDOjAE4deiXVjwuWw97HKxSE84Vf/view?usp=sharing

Logs

[✓] Flutter (Channel stable, 2.8.1, on macOS 12.1 21C52 darwin-x64, locale
ru-BY)
• Flutter version 2.8.1 at /usr/local/Caskroom/flutter/2.2.3/flutter
• Upstream repository https://github.com/flutter/flutter.git
• Framework revision 77d935a (4 weeks ago), 2021-12-16 08:37:33 -0800
• Engine revision 890a5fca2e
• Dart version 2.15.1

[!] Android toolchain - develop for Android devices (Android SDK version 31.0.0)
• Android SDK at /Users/jenik/Library/Android/sdk
✗ cmdline-tools component is missing
Run path/to/sdkmanager --install "cmdline-tools;latest"
See https://developer.android.com/studio/command-line for more details.
✗ Android license status unknown.
Run flutter doctor --android-licenses to accept the SDK licenses.
See https://flutter.dev/docs/get-started/install/macos#android-setup for
more details.

[✓] Xcode - develop for iOS and macOS (Xcode 13.2.1)
• Xcode at /Applications/Xcode.app/Contents/Developer
• CocoaPods version 1.11.2

[✓] Chrome - develop for the web
• Chrome at /Applications/Google Chrome.app/Contents/MacOS/Google Chrome

[✓] Android Studio (version 2020.3)
• Android Studio at /Applications/Android Studio.app/Contents
• Flutter plugin can be installed from:
🔨 https://plugins.jetbrains.com/plugin/9212-flutter
• Dart plugin can be installed from:
🔨 https://plugins.jetbrains.com/plugin/6351-dart
• Java version OpenJDK Runtime Environment (build 11.0.10+0-b96-7281165)

[✓] Connected device (3 available)
• Android SDK built for x86 (mobile) • emulator-5554
• android-x86 • Android 11 (API 30) (emulator)
• iPhone 13 Pro Max (mobile) • 57F9FDFD-3FC2-43A8-8A4F-399FA2946EFD
• ios • com.apple.CoreSimulator.SimRuntime.iOS-15-2 (simulator)
• Chrome (web) • chrome
• web-javascript • Google Chrome 96.0.4664.110

Metadata

Metadata

Assignees

No one assigned

    Labels

    P2Important issues not at the top of the work liste: device-specificOnly manifests on certain devicesp: local_authPlugin for local authentificationpackageflutter/packages repository. See also p: labels.platform-iosiOS applications specificallyr: fixedIssue is closed as already fixed in a newer version

    Type

    No type

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ions